public static enum EnableHypermediaSupport.HypermediaType extends Enum<EnableHypermediaSupport.HypermediaType>
Enum Constant and Description |
---|
COLLECTION_JSON
Collection+JSON
|
HAL
HAL - Hypermedia Application Language.
|
HAL_FORMS
HAL-FORMS - Independent, backward-compatible extension of the HAL designed to add runtime FORM support
|
HTTP_PROBLEM_DETAILS |
UBER
UBER Hypermedia
|
Modifier and Type | Method and Description |
---|---|
List<MediaType> |
getMediaTypes() |
static EnableHypermediaSupport.HypermediaType |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static EnableHypermediaSupport.HypermediaType[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final EnableHypermediaSupport.HypermediaType HAL
http://stateless.co/hal_specification.html
,
https://tools.ietf.org/html/draft-kelly-json-hal-05
public static final EnableHypermediaSupport.HypermediaType HAL_FORMS
https://rwcbook.github.io/hal-forms/
public static final EnableHypermediaSupport.HypermediaType HTTP_PROBLEM_DETAILS
public static final EnableHypermediaSupport.HypermediaType COLLECTION_JSON
http://amundsen.com/media-types/collection/format/
public static final EnableHypermediaSupport.HypermediaType UBER
https://rawgit.com/uber-hypermedia/specification/master/uber-hypermedia.html
public static EnableHypermediaSupport.HypermediaType[] values()
for (EnableHypermediaSupport.HypermediaType c : EnableHypermediaSupport.HypermediaType.values()) System.out.println(c);
public static EnableHypermediaSupport.HypermediaType val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ullCopyright © 2011–2021 Pivotal, Inc.. All rights reserved.